Eurostop signs three new customers as it expands its business across Ireland

Written by Eurostop

Reading Time: < 1 minute

Demand for stock management and till systems from retailers surges across Ireland as shoppers gain confidence in the high street

Eurostop has announced that it has signed three new customers in Ireland as the company expands internationally. Shaws Department Stores a leading group of independent department stores, Magee’s Clothing and Louis Copeland men’s designer clothing, have all recently chosen Eurostop retail systems. Eurostop already has many established customers with retail branches in Ireland including Pavers, Trespass, Argento/Pandora and Leading Labels.

Eurostop’s head office stock management system, e-rmis, and its till software, e-pos touch is used by many high profile retailers to manage stock and sales. Eurostop’s expansion into the 32 Irish counties follows its successful growth in China, Singapore, mainland Europe and the USA.

Deborah Loh, Marketing Manager at Eurostop said; “We are delighted to be working with new customers in Ireland who have chosen our retail systems. We already have experience of the country through supplying existing customers with branches across the region, and of course, we are able to provide a multi-currency solution to handle both euro and sterling. This now gives us an opportunity to deliver our retail experience and proven systems directly to help customers profit in the fast changing fashion sector.”
